Jed bought a generator that will run for 2 hours on a liter of gas. The gas tank on the generator is a rectangular prism with di
IceJOKER [234]

Answer:

The generator will run for 6 hours.

Step-by-step explanation:

First, find the volume of the gas tank that is on the generator. I am told that the gas tank is a rectangular prism that has the dimensions of 20 cm, 15 cm, and 10cm.

Area of any prism = height * width * length

Area of prism = 20 cm * 15 cm * 10 cm = 3,000 cm cubed

I am told the important info that <u>1,000 cm cubed = 1 liter </u>

Therefore, 3,000 cm cubed = 3 liters

I am also told that the generator will run for 2 hours on 1 liter of gas

Lets make a ratio table:

Hours the generator will run for : liters of gas

                                                   2 : 1

                                                   6 : 3

the generator will run for 6 hours.

The length of a rectangle is 3cm more than twice the width. The perimeter of the rectangle is 42 cm. Find the dimensions of the
bogdanovich [222]
The width is 6cm
And the length is two times + 3 of the width
6 X 2 + 3 = 15
Add all 4 sides for the perimeter 6+6+15+15=42
The the dimensions are a rectangle that is 6cm wide and 15cm tall
